Selected results from searches for new physics with unconventional signatures using the ATLAS and CMS detectors are presented. Such signatures include emerging jets, heavy charged particles, displaced or delayed objects, and disappearing tracks. These signatures may arise from hidden sectors or supersymmetric models. The searches use proton-proton collision data from Run 2 of the LHC with a center-of-mass energy of 13 TeV.
